The Eurasian Patent Convention was signed on September 9, 1994 in Moscow by the Heads of the Governments of Republic of Azerbaijan, Republic of Armenia, Republic of Belarus, Republic of Georgia, Republic of Kazakhstan ... WebThe Eurasian Patent Convention was signed on September 9, 1994 in Moscow by the Heads of the Governments of Republic of Azerbaijan, Republic of Armenia, Republic of Belarus, Republic of Georgia, Republic of Kazakhstan, Kyrgyz Republic, Republic of Moldova, Russian Federation, Republic of Tajikistan, Ukraine and came into force on August 12, 1995 after …

WebApr 11, 2024 · April 11, 2024. Iran and Russia are nearing the signing of a comprehensive agreement on expanded cooperation. Relations between the two historic rivals have long been viewed as failing to reach their potential, but Iran’s tilt toward Moscow during the war in Ukraine has shifted the dynamic.
